January 31, 2019 by HondaHonda Named 2019 'Best Value in America: Passenger Car Brand' by Vincentric with 2019 Honda Fit, Accord Hybrid and Clarity Plug-In Hybrid Topping their Categories Honda has been named 2019 'Best Value in America' in the Passenger Car category by automotive analysis firm Vincentric in their annual 'Best Value in America' awards. Together with the overall passenger car award, the 2019 Honda Fit won in the Subcompact Hatchback category, the 2019 Accord Hybrid topped the Hybrid segment and the 2019 Clarity Plug-In Hybrid beat out all competition as the best Electric/Plug-in Hybrid. Winners of the Vincentric awards are determined by a cost of ownership analysis that factors depreciation, fuel and maintenance costs plus other factors.
